Carregar apresentação
A apresentação está carregando. Por favor, espere
PublicouDiego Castel-Branco Neiva Alterado mais de 8 anos atrás
1
UNIESP – Sistemas de Informação Práticas de Formação I Aula 10 Prof. Carlos Alberto Seixas
2
Agenda Implementação de Quotas Realização de exercícios Discussão sobre resultados Dúvidas sobre o trabalho
3
Implementação de Quotas no Linux Instalar os pacotes "quota" e "quotatool", que contém um conjunto de utilitários usados para configurar e verificar as quotas de disco. No Debian, os dois podem ser instalados via apt-get: # apt-get install quota
4
Carregando Módulo Em seguida, é necessário carregar o módulo "quota_v2", que ativa o suporte necessário no Kernel: # modprobe quota_v2
5
Modificando partições Com o módulo carregado, o primeiro passo da configuração é alterar a entrada no fstab que monta a partição, de modo que o suporte a quotas de disco seja ativado. Abra o arquivo "/etc/fstab", localize a linha referente à partição e adicione os parâmetros "usrquota,grpquota" logo após o "defaults". Se você está ativando o Quota para a partição "/home", a linha seria parecida com: /dev/hda2 /home ext3 defaults 0 2 Depois da alteração, a linha ficaria: /dev/hda2 /home ext3 defaults,usrquota,grpquota 0 2
6
Criar Arquivos de Usuários e Grupos Em seguida você deve criar os arquivos "aquota.user" e "aquota.group" (onde ficam armazenadas as configurações do Quota) no diretório raiz da partição. Se você está ativando o Quota para a partição montada no /home, então os dois arquivos serão "/home/aquota.user" e "/home/aquota.group".
7
Criar dois arquivos vazios, usando o comando touch. É importante que ambos fiquem com permissão de acesso "600", de modo que apenas o root possa acessá-los ou fazer modificações. Os comandos são executados com a partição montada: # touch /home/aquota.user # chmod 600 /home/aquota.user # touch /home/aquota.group # chmod 600 /home/aquota.group Depois da configuração inicial, é recomendável reiniciar o servidor, para que os scripts de inicialização se encarreguem de formatar os dois arquivos, montar a partição usando os parâmetros corretos e outros passos necessários.
8
Verificação Inicial Os arquivos "aquota.user" e "aquota.group" devem ser formatados em um formato especial antes de poderem ser usados pelo quota. # quotacheck -vagum O quotacheck faz a verificação inicial dos arquivos e usuários, gerando uma tabela oculta que lista os arquivos de posse de cada usuário. Esta tabela é usada pelo Quota para checar o espaço ocupado por cada um e é atualizada em tempo real conforme novos arquivos são gravados.
9
Iniciando e parando o Quota Com tudo pronto, ative o uso das quotas usando o comando "quotaon", seguido da pasta onde está montada a partição, como em: # quotaon /home Se precisar desativar temporariamente o uso das quotas, use o comando "quotaoff", como em: # quotaoff /home
10
Definindo Quotas Com tudo pronto, falta apenas definir as quotas. A forma mais prática é utilizar o Webmin, que oferece módulos para configurar os mais diversos servidores. Alguns são desnecessariamente complicados, mas outros (como no caso do Quota) são simples de usar e realmente facilitam o trabalho de configuração.
11
Tela do Webmin
12
Exercícios 1. Pesquisar sintaxe dos comandos linux- debian: Inclusão de usuários Exclusão de usuários Inclusão de usuários em grupos Modificação de senha de acesso Descrever exemplo de utilização dos comandos acima utilizando os parâmetros necessários.
13
Exercícios 2. Pesquise e descreva quais arquivos do sistema são alterados com os comandos de inclusão de usuários e grupos. Em qual diretório/pasta são encontrados estes arquivos. Enviar respostas: seixas.alberto@gmail.com
Apresentações semelhantes
© 2024 SlidePlayer.com.br Inc.
All rights reserved.